你的位置:首頁(yè) > 測(cè)試測(cè)量 > 正文

工程師學(xué)習(xí)嵌入式必知的13個(gè)法則

發(fā)布時(shí)間:2014-10-09 責(zé)任編輯:sherryyu

【導(dǎo)讀】工程師學(xué)習(xí)嵌入式,特別是在入門(mén)時(shí),一些重要的知識(shí)點(diǎn)很重要。這里通過(guò)實(shí)踐、整理、分析,將自己在學(xué)習(xí)嵌入式開(kāi)發(fā)過(guò)程中所總結(jié)的一些嵌入式法則、整理如下以供大家參考。
 
通過(guò)實(shí)踐、整理、分析,將自己在學(xué)習(xí)嵌入式開(kāi)發(fā)過(guò)程中所總結(jié)的一些嵌入式法則、整理如下以供大家參考:
 
1 資源有限性法則
 
嵌入式計(jì)算不僅需要網(wǎng)絡(luò)快速、一致的計(jì)算,而且也要求系統(tǒng)能夠井然有序地將其執(zhí)行代碼和數(shù)據(jù),存儲(chǔ)在一個(gè)“ 共同” 的“ 狹小” 的空間內(nèi)。
 
2 魯棒性法則
 
嵌入式計(jì)算不僅要求系統(tǒng)迅速而有效的計(jì)算,而且還要求在某些計(jì)算單元出現(xiàn)錯(cuò)誤的時(shí)候,系統(tǒng)仍然能 夠繼續(xù)正常運(yùn)行工作。
 
3 實(shí)時(shí)性法則
 
嵌入式系統(tǒng)的計(jì)算結(jié)果,不僅依賴(lài)于系統(tǒng)的邏輯運(yùn)算之正確性,而且也依賴(lài)于這個(gè)運(yùn)算結(jié)果的計(jì)算時(shí)間。
 
4 冗余度法則
 
在嵌入式系統(tǒng)具有足夠的冗余度之后,系統(tǒng)的“ 初始敏感性” 對(duì)于其“ 最終計(jì)算結(jié)果” 的影響就變得微乎其微了。
 
5 結(jié)構(gòu)性法則
 
對(duì)于嵌入式系統(tǒng)而言,其結(jié)構(gòu)復(fù)雜性的趨勢(shì)表明:a 系統(tǒng)結(jié)構(gòu)越簡(jiǎn)單越有效(The[已過(guò)濾]st is the best);b系統(tǒng)結(jié)構(gòu)越復(fù)雜越穩(wěn)定(More complex is more stable) 。

6 簡(jiǎn)約性法則
 
當(dāng)簡(jiǎn)約一個(gè)嵌入式系統(tǒng)時(shí),系統(tǒng)剩下的功能之 間的互動(dòng)關(guān)系就會(huì)變得越來(lái)越強(qiáng); 當(dāng)系統(tǒng)的功能被簡(jiǎn)約之后,外來(lái)的入侵者之成 功的概率就會(huì)變得越來(lái)越大。
 
7 保育性法則
 
如果在嵌入式系統(tǒng)中要想保留某個(gè)系統(tǒng)功能,最好是將所有的其他功能都看成是 “ 神圣不可侵 犯的 ” ;系統(tǒng)的功能被移出(滅絕)或者生成(入 侵),一定會(huì)造成整體(群集)結(jié)構(gòu)及其動(dòng)態(tài) 性能上的重大轉(zhuǎn)變。
 
8 組織性法則
 
嵌入式互聯(lián)網(wǎng)(embedded Internet)最重要的往往不是網(wǎng)絡(luò)中個(gè)體設(shè)備的特質(zhì),而是存在于網(wǎng)絡(luò)中的整體秩序,即 網(wǎng)絡(luò)秩序 。 在一個(gè)高冗余度網(wǎng)絡(luò)中,設(shè)備的單一作用已經(jīng)不再能夠構(gòu)成影響到系統(tǒng)整體性能的主要因素 了,而起主要作用的是所有結(jié)點(diǎn)及其所構(gòu)成的連結(jié)特征。
 
9 網(wǎng)絡(luò)性法則
 
由一群設(shè)備相互作用的嵌入式Internet 結(jié)點(diǎn)所構(gòu)成的網(wǎng)絡(luò),其整體所表現(xiàn)出的性質(zhì),往往與個(gè)別結(jié)點(diǎn)的性質(zhì)沒(méi)有重大關(guān)系。
 
10 消息性法則
 
保證查尋消息:它具有嚴(yán)格的時(shí)間敏感或者基本常態(tài) 系統(tǒng)*作要求,這類(lèi)消息要求一個(gè)來(lái)自系統(tǒng)的時(shí)間保 證。即一旦由這類(lèi)消息引起的活動(dòng)或者任務(wù)被執(zhí)行,那么在確定的時(shí)間間隔內(nèi),它們的時(shí)間限定性必將被 系統(tǒng)所保證。 最佳效果消息:它具有典型的軟時(shí)間限定性,即其時(shí) 間限定是由活動(dòng)或者任務(wù)本身的時(shí)間序列所規(guī)定,無(wú) 需系統(tǒng)保證就能滿足其時(shí)間限定性的要求。

11 免疫性法則
 
嵌入式互聯(lián)網(wǎng)(embedded Internet) 的免疫系統(tǒng)應(yīng)當(dāng)是一個(gè)仿生命體機(jī) 制,免疫功能是一個(gè)“前饋”系統(tǒng),所以要求系統(tǒng)應(yīng)具有預(yù)見(jiàn)能力,從而可以“以(小)毒攻(大)毒”。
 
12 融合性法則
 
嵌入式Internet 是一個(gè)復(fù)雜網(wǎng)絡(luò),將復(fù)雜網(wǎng)絡(luò)結(jié)構(gòu)用簡(jiǎn)單的“組成”來(lái)解析,讓系統(tǒng)可以由孤立的“組成”來(lái)詮釋“整體”,或者讓系統(tǒng)可以由“結(jié)點(diǎn)”來(lái)表達(dá)“全局”。
 
13 性價(jià)比法則
 
如果系統(tǒng)A是系統(tǒng)B地嵌入式系統(tǒng),即B(a),那么 系統(tǒng)A 的成本應(yīng)不超過(guò)系統(tǒng)B 成本的10 %,而系統(tǒng)B(a)的成本應(yīng)大于系統(tǒng)A和系統(tǒng)B成本之和,系統(tǒng)B(a)的性價(jià)比應(yīng)提高30 %
 
特別推薦
技術(shù)文章更多>>
技術(shù)白皮書(shū)下載更多>>
熱門(mén)搜索
?

關(guān)閉

?

關(guān)閉